Avain flu was confirmed on Port Meadow several weeks ago.

In order to minimise the effects of the disease amongst the bird population we are asking visitors to follow this advice:

  • Do not disturb the overwintering wildfowl on the meadows and rivers. Every time the take-off they are using vital energy stores that can help them fight bird flu. It also risks spreading the disease to other flocks.
  • Keep dogs on leads when approaching wildfowl
